Transaction 25127bc5871ec5194b81708c0d5bc4cd63164940351672206ad31f21a0599962

1 Input
2 Outputs
  • 25127bc5871ec5194b81708c0d5bc4cd63164940351672206ad31f21a0599962:0
  • value  990000
    address  39f3679GM7BEUXCz5vC4ApXgqzjgh9kFSg
  • 25127bc5871ec5194b81708c0d5bc4cd63164940351672206ad31f21a0599962:1
  • value  8504029
    address  12ScB18Lp4Ym3GaU7Uop8FisPiK3Xgd6mq